First, I would like to ask about the democratic system which is the foundation of the entire governance model. I heard in Taiwan that there is a system whereby the government always takes actions on matters for which more than 5,000 signatures from citizens have been collected. This kind of direct participatory democracy could be the ideal form of democracy. However, it has also been said that direct participatory democracy sometimes has problems with the quality of the debate or the stability of public services. How can digital technology be used to overcome these challenges of direct participatory democracy and realize a high quality of democracy?
